How Do Experts Move Extremely Heavy Safes?

Moving a Liberty Safe is not like moving standard furniture. Trained installers operate specialized equipment designed specifically for heavy safes, including:

  • SlikSticks or Sliding Systems These enable the safe to glide smoothly across flooring without damage.
  • Heavy-Duty Dollies and Pallet Jacks Industrial-grade equipment prevents bending or tire failure under extreme weight.
  • Electric Stair-Climbing Dollies If your safe must go up or down stairs, these machines are engineered to lift and balance heavy loads safely.

Attempting to move a safe without the appropriate tools and experience can cause serious injury or property damage. That’s why professional delivery is strongly encouraged.

 

Should Your Safe Be Bolted Down?

Yes—securing your safe to the floor is highly recommended.
Most professional installations offer the option to bolt the safe securely to the floor (either concrete or wood). Anchoring provides two important benefits:

  1. Prevents accidental tipping
  2. Helps prevent thieves from tipping the safe to pry it open

Even the heaviest safes can become vulnerable if they’re not anchored. If anchoring is important to you, discuss this option during scheduling so the installation team can be fully prepared.

Getting Ready for Delivery

To help ensure a seamless installation:

  • Carefully measure doorways, hallways, and staircases
  • Clear a pathway from the entry point to the final safe location
  • Double-check floor type (wood or concrete) if anchoring is requested
  • Keep pets or small children secured during installation
